Summary:

      In this study, it was investigated the durability of alder (Alnus glutinosa subsp. barbata) wood under external conditions. Alder has been found in the Black Sea region but it has been chosen because it has no industrial value. On the other hand, in order to compare the results, Scotch pine (Pinus sylvestris L.), which is frequently used in the industry and has a very widespread distribution in our country, has been used as reference tree species. When the wood materials are not protected with a preservative and the species

which is not suitable for the outdoor conditions are selected, their economic and physical life are very limited. Wood materials can be impregnated with different chemical techniques by using protective techniques to extend their life and to improve their qualities. Celcure AC 500 and Tanalith E were used as impregnation agents. The environmental conditions (soil contact, above ground and actual crop), biological(Coniophora puteana and Poria placenta rot fungi) and the leaching properties of the test samples impregnated with these substances were examined. In outdoor conditions, moisture changes, surface roughness and color measurements have been determined as increases and decreases due to seasonal differences. The weight loss of the test groups impregnated with Celcure AC 500 and Tanalith E in all variations in terms of rot fungi was lower than the control groups. Analytically, the lowest leaching and copper ratios were found in the Scotch wood when both impregnates were generally evaluated.
